Patent number: 12251845Abstract: A hair-cutting unit with rotatable cutting elements for use in a shaving device has hair entry slits of which at least a side surface facing in a direction generally opposite to a direction of rotation of the cutting elements, has a relatively flat and oblique intermediate segment between an upper segment forming a curved transition to the outer surface of the annular wall and a lower segment which serves for catching hairs and urging these into an upright position for achieving a close shave. Within a relatively broad range of shaving pressures, the pleat of skin bulging into a hair-cutting slit contacts a portion or at most all of the intermediate segment. Because the intermediate segment is relatively flat, changes in the extent of skin penetration in response to changes in shaving pressure are significantly reduced.Type: GrantFiled: February 14, 2020Date of Patent: March 18, 2025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Ingmar Grasmeijer, Margarita Zwanette Van Raalte, Hemmo Nieman

Patent number: 12053896Abstract: A cutting mechanism for a hair cutting apparatus, such as a shaving apparatus, includes an outer cutting member having hair-entry openings and an inner cutting member having cutting elements each having a first cutting edge. The inner cutting member is moveable with respect to the outer cutting member so as to perform a cutting operation within a cutting region of the cutting mechanism. Adjacent hair-entry openings are separated by a dividing element having a cutting section that lies within the cutting region and a non-cutting section that is outside the cutting region. The non-cutting section includes an inner wall facing the inner cutting member and a side wall which is substantially perpendicular to the inner wall. A single chamfer is provided between the inner wall of the non-cutting region and the side wall of the non-cutting region.Type: GrantFiled: September 16, 2022Date of Patent: August 6, 2024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Johannes Silvius, Ingmar Grasmeijer, Gerrit Klaseboer, Sjoerd Ijpma, Mark Klaas Albert Veldhuis, Marcel Pol, Margarita Zwanette Van Raalte, Albert Van Der Marel

Patent number: 11440207Abstract: A rotary hair-cutting unit including an internal cutting member having cutting elements with cutting edges, and an external cutting member having hair-guiding elements with counter-cutting edges). The co-operating edges define a shearing angle, such that during rotation a cutting edge first meets a counter-cutting edge at a radial initial-passing position. In a cross-section at said radial initial-passing position one of the internal cutting member and the external cutting member is provided with a particular abutment geometry. The inclusion of an abutment geometry will be effective to push the depressed hair-guiding element and the rotating cutting element axially away from one another, such that the cutting element will pass the hair-guiding element without being blocked and without causing substantial collision damage.Type: GrantFiled: November 20, 2019Date of Patent: September 13, 2022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Ingmar Grasmeijer, Margarita Zwanette Van Raalte

Patent number: 11247351Abstract: A rotary shaver (1) comprising a metal external cutting element (7) and a disc-shaped element (10) having a central axis (12). The disc-shaped element covers at least part of the external cutting element. The disc-shaped element is in contact with the external cutting element by means of a raised ring-shaped rim (15) extending between a side surface of the external cutting element and a side surface of the disc-shaped element, which raised ring-shaped rim has a height of at least 0.1 millimetre in a direction parallel to the central axis and a width of less than 0.35 millimetre in a direction radial to the central axis.Type: GrantFiled: February 10, 2015Date of Patent: February 15, 2022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Josty Winters, Ingmar Grasmeijer

Patent number: 10456937Abstract: A guard element (4) for use in a hair cutting unit as a guard of a movable hair cutting element of the hair cutting unit has a disc-shaped base (10) and an annular wall (20) comprising a main part (21) extending from the periphery of the base (10), and a flange-shaped part (22) comprising an outwardly bent section (24). The annular wall (20) is reinforced on the basis of at least one of a design where a smallest inner periphery of the flange-shaped part (22) has a diameter which is smaller than a diameter of a largest inner periphery of a straight section (23) of the main part (21) connected to the periphery of the base (10), and a design where a free end section (25) of the flange-shaped part (22) is at least partially bent.Type: GrantFiled: December 4, 2015Date of Patent: October 29, 2019Assignee: KONINKLIJKE PHILIPS N.V.Inventors: Mark Klaas Albert Veldhuis, Johannes Silvius, Redmer Van Tijum, Gerrit Klaseboer, Steven Johan Grobbink, Ingmar Grasmeijer, Remi Alex Guillebot
